The University of Virginia will serve as host of the 2026 NCAA Men’s Lacrosse Championships at the Carl Smith Center, home of David A. Harrison III Field at Scott Stadium. In keeping with longstanding tradition, Championship Weekend will take place over Memorial Day Weekend, featuring three days of competition from May 23-25, 2026, at Scott Stadium.

Scott Stadium accommodates more than 60,000 spectators, serves as the home of UVA football and has hosted concerts for some of the world’s most iconic touring artists, including The Rolling Stones, U2, and Charlottesville’s own Dave Matthews Band. For the 40th consecutive edition, Championship Weekend culminates with the Division I title game as a standalone finale on Memorial Day.
